WebMar 21, 2016 · - Since most cosmic rays arrive at high angles to the horizon, the camera is placed on its back so that the CMOS sensor is horizontal, and maximally exposed to the cosmic ray flux. - The length of exposure should be 1 to 3 minutes. Longer exposures result in more thermal noise. Shorter exposures are less likely to capture cosmic rays. WebCosmic rays were discovered in 1912 by the Austrian physicist Victor Hess. WebCosmic rays are particles that are constantly crashing into the Earth from space. When they hit Earth’s atmosphere, they release a shower of less massive particles, many of which invisibly rain down to us. When a cosmic ray zips through a cloud, it creates ghostly particle tracks that are visible to the naked eye. WebThe muons that hit the Earth result from particles in the Earth’s atmosphere colliding with cosmic rays—high-energy protons and atomic nuclei that move through space at just below the speed of light. Muons exist for only 2.2 microseconds before they decay into an electron and two kinds of neutrinos. Webmemory bit flip or transient may occur. Cosmic rays may be galactic or solar in origin. WebDetecting When a cosmic ray hits other atoms in our atmosphere they are smashed into showers of elementary particles that rain down onto the earth’s surface. Most of these … WebSep 6, 2024 · That means we have to determine where cosmic rays come from by indirect means. Because cosmic rays carry electric charge, their direction changes as they travel through magnetic fields.
